Developed by Reakktor Media GmbH, Black Prophecy is expected to announce its first closed beta test in this summer and the developing team now is working hard to get it beta ready. Today we invited Chris Schuett, Community and PR Manager from Reakktor Media to talk about this upcoming space fight MMO.

MMOsite: I know Reakktor Media GmbH has made a lot of good games in the past few years, but I still want to know more about your company's history and current situation.
Chris: Reakktor Media was founded in 1991 and has developed more than 20 international computer and video games for different platforms, as well as numerous multimedia productions meeting international standards. In 1999 we expanded our core business into the online computer games market with our Massively Multiplayer Online Games Neocron and Neocron 2.
In 2008, our mother company 10Tacle Studios became insolvent and so Reakktor Media was also forced to file for insolvency. But thanks to our excellent management and the strong will of our team, we managed to convince new and strong investors to continue the operations of Reakktor Media and with this the development of Black Prophecy.
MMOsite: How would you describe Black Prophecy in your own words? What do you think is the most appealing feature of Black Prophecy?
Chris: Black Prophecy is a fast-paced space action MMO set in a dense universe crafted by the award winning sci-fi author Michael Marrak. While Black Prophecy will also offer basic role-play elements, such as a level based experience and skill system, the focus is upon real-time first person combat action. The gameplay is very much reminiscent of games like Wing Commander or X-Wing vs. Tie-Fighter.
MMOsite: Although Black Prophecy is a space fight MMO, it has an epic background and a grandiose story. Can you share with us more about this aspect?
Chris: In the 26th century, mankind has expanded across the galaxy, yet few of its colonies are controlled by Humans. The true rulers are the cybernetically enhanced Tyi and the biogenetically perfected Genides. Their striving for total control over all human species drives them into the territory of an ancient alien race that does not tolerate other cosmic civilizations; the "Restorers".
To survive this war and uncover the motives of the alien's' destructive behavior, you are forced to join one of the two dominant human races. Their search for the origin of the Restorers becomes a race for survival of all three human species.

MMOsite: Do you find it's harder to "tell a story" in a space fight MMO than in an MMORPG? How did you resolve it?
Chris: On the contrary, the space setting enables various ways to tell an exciting story and it does not depend on the game being an MMO or an MMORPG but rather on the technical capabilities you have at your disposal. With Black Prophecy we have several technical systems to hand that allow us to perfectly blend Michael Marrak's fantastic story with the gameplay our game designers have patterned.
